    Israeli Far-Right Minister Smotrich Accuses ICC of Seeking His Arrest

    Bezalel Smotrich, a prominent far-right Israeli minister, has publicly stated that the International Criminal Court (ICC) is pursuing his arrest. This development marks a significant escalation in the ICC’s investigations into alleged war crimes committed during the conflict in Gaza. Smotrich joins two other high-profile Israeli officials, former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and Defense Minister Yoav Gallant, who have also been targeted by the court.

    The ICC’s focus on these senior Israeli figures underscores the gravity of the allegations related to military actions in Gaza, which have drawn widespread international scrutiny. The court’s investigations aim to hold accountable those responsible for potential violations of international humanitarian law amid the ongoing Israeli-Palestinian conflict. This move has heightened tensions between Israel and international legal bodies, with Israeli officials condemning the ICC’s actions as politically motivated.

    In a significant development, Smotrich’s claim highlights the broader implications for Israeli political leaders facing legal challenges on the global stage. The ICC’s involvement signals an intensification of efforts to address alleged war crimes, which could influence diplomatic relations and impact future conflict resolution efforts. Meanwhile, the situation remains fluid as the international community watches closely how these legal proceedings unfold.
